GEOTEXTILE FABRIC TO STABILIZE FOUNDATION (ESPECIALLY IMPORTANT WHERE WETNESS IS ANTICIPATED) 2 -3" DIAMETER WASHED STONE, 6" DEEP PERSPECTIVE VIEW N.T.S. 14 1 CON STRU `TI ON STEEL POST LB /LIN FT STEEL - uIIN LENGTH) liffi i 9" MAX FENCE ROCK SECTION DETAIL TRENCH WITH GRAVEL STEEL POST (1.33 LB /LIN FT STEEL- 5FT MIN LENGTH) EXTRA STRENGTH F'I'TER FABRIC NEEDED WITHOUT WII?':r MESH FABRIC; FABRIC HEIGHT, 18" TO 24" INSTALLATION: PROPERLY PREPARE, FERTILIZE AND SEED AREA TO BE COVERED BEFORE BLANKET IS APPLIED. WHEN THE BLANKET IS UNROLLED, NETTING SHOULD BE ON TOP AND FIBERS IN CONTACT WITH THE SOIL OVER THE ENTIRE AREA. IN DITCHES, APPLY BLANKETS IN THE DIRECTION THE WATER FLOWS, BUTTING THEM AT THE ENDS AND SIDES AND THEN STAPLING. ON SLOPES, APPLY BLANKETS EITHER HORIZONTALLY OR VERTICALLY TO SLOPE, BUTT ENDS AND SIDES AND THEN STAPLE. STAPLING INSTRUCTIONS: USE WIRE STAPLES, .091" IN DIAMETER OR GREATER, "U" SHAPED WITH LEGS 6" LONG OR LONGER AND 1" CROWN. SIZE AND GAUGE OF STAPLES USED WILL VARY WITH SOIL CONDITIONS. DRIVE STAPLES VERTICALLY INTO THE GROUND. USE FOUR STAPLES ACROSS AT THE START OF EACH ROLL. FOR SLOPE INSTALLATION, CONTINUE TO STAPLE ALONG THE LENGTH OF THE ROLL AT 6 FT. INTERVALS. FOR DITCH LINER, STAPLE ALONG THE LENGTH OF THE ROLL AT 4 FT. INTERVALS. ANOTHER ROW OF STAPLES IN THE CENTER OF EACH BLANKET SHOULD BE ALTERNATELY SPACED BETWEEN EACH SIDE FOR EITHER SLOPE FOR DITCH. USE A COMMON ROW OF STAPLES ON ADJOINING BLANKETS. TYPICAL STAPLING PATTERN FOR HIGH - VELOCITY DITCHES AND SLOPES. USE 4 STAPLES ACROSS AT THE START OF EACH ROLL AND CONTINUE TO STAPLE THROUGHOUT THE LENGTH OF THE ROLL AT 2 FT. INTERVALS. 12' MW. (704)382-6658 1 � I I 1; I I I I I I I I I I I I I I I I I I I I I I I � I I PROJECT NARRATIVE THE PROPOSED BARRIER ROAD 100 KV TRANSMISSION LINE PROJECT IS LOCATED IN CABARRUS AND ROWAN COUNTIES, NORTH CAROLINA, AND WILL ENCOMPASS APPROXIMATELY 2.8 MILES OF A CLEARED AND MAINTAINED EXISTING 68-FOOT DUKE ENERGY-OWNED RIGHT-OF-WAY. PRIOR TO INITIATING TEI,!?ORARY AND PERMANENT CONSTRUCTION PHASES ASSOCIATED WITH THE NEW TRANSMISSION FACILITIES, A DUKE ENERGY CONSTRUCTION CONTRACTOR WILL INSTALL EROSION CONTROL MEASURES TO ENCOINIPASS THE AN"19CIPATED CONSTRUCTION LIMITS. AN AVOIDANCE AND MINIMIZATION OF DISTURBANCE APPROACH HAS BEEN INCORPORATED INTO THE SITING OF THE EROSION CONTROL MEASURES BY UTILIZING EXISTING STABILIZED ACCESS POINTS AND STABILIZED RIGHT-OF-WAY ACCESS ROUTES, WHENEVER POSSIBLE. EROSION CONTROL MEASURES ARE INDICATED HEREIN FOR PERMITTING USE ONLY BY THE NORTH CAROLINA DEPARTMENT OF ENVIRONMENT AND NATURAL RESOURCES (NCDENR) LAND QUALITY SECTION. ALL EROSION CONTROL MEASURES SHALL BE IN STRICT ACCORDANCE WITH LOCAL AND STATE STANDARDS - SPECIFICALLY THE NQ EROSION & SEDIMENT CONTROL MANUAL, AND ORDINANCES. 2. THE CONTRACTOR SHALL DILIGENTLY AND CONTINUOUSLY MAINTAIN ALL EROSION CONTROL BMPS AND STRUCTURES TO ENSURE DEVICES ARE FUNCTIONING PROPERLY TO MINIMIZE EROSION AND SEDIMENT TRANSFER. CONTRACTOR SHALL INSPECT ALL EROSION CONTROL MEASURES AFTER EVERY RAIN EVENT EXCEEDING 1/2" AND AT LEAST ONCE PER WEEK. THE CONTRACTOR SHALL MAINTAIN CLOSE CONTACT WITH INSPECTOR SO THAT PERIODIC INSPECTIONS CAN BE CONDUCTED AT APPROPRIATE STAGES OF CONSTRUCTION. 3. THE TOTAL ANTICIPATED DENUDED AREA IS 23.4± ACRES. DUE TO THE LINEAR NATURE OF THE PROJECT AND SITE UNKNOWNS, THE TOTAL PERMITTED ACREAGE OF DISTURBANCE IS 23.4 ACRES. 4. THE TOTAL LENGTH OF THE PROJECT IS APPROXIMATELY 14,735 LINEAR FEET (2.80 MILES). 5. THE SOIL CLASSIFICATION VARIES. 6. FINAL LOCATION OF WATER BARS, SILT FENCE, WATTLES, CONSTRUCTION ENTRANCES, ETC. SHALL BE ADJUSTED IN THE FIELD BY CONTRACTOR BASED ON SITE CONDITIONS AND INSPECTOR'S RECOMMENDATIONS. 7. ADDITIONAL EROSION CONTROL DEVICES MAY BE REQUIRED DUE TO FIELD CONDITIONS OR AS DIRECTED BY THE INSPECTOR INCLUDING THE USE OF MATTING ON ALL DISTURBED AREAS IF WET CONDITIONS ARE PRESENT. 8. THE SITE SHALL BE GRADED DURING CONSTRUCTION TO ALLOW ALL RUNOFF TO DRAIN TO SEDIMENT CONTROL FEATURES. 9. STABILIZATION IS THE BEST FORM OF EROSION CONTROL. TEMPORARY SEEDING IS NECESSARY TO ACHIEVE EROSION CONTROL ON LARGE DENUDED AREAS AND ESPECIALLY WHEN SPECIFICALLY REQUIRED AS PART OF THE CONSTRUCTION SEQUENCE INDICATED ON THE CONSTRUCTION DOCUMENTS. 10. PER GENERAL PERMIT NCGO10000, ALL PERIMETER DIKES, SWALES, DITCHES, PERIMETER SLOPES AND ALL SLOPES STEEPER THAN 3:1 SHALL BE PROVIDED TEMPORARY OR PERMANENT STABILIZATION WITH GROUND COVER AS SOON AS PRACTICABLE BUT IN ANY EVENT WITHIN 7 CALENDAR DAYS FROM THE LAST LAND-DISTURBING ACTIVITY. ALL OTHER DISTURBED AREAS SHALL BE PROVIDED TEMPORARY OR PERMANENT STABILIZATION WITH GROUND COVER AS SOON AS PRACTICABLE BUT IN ANY EVENT WITHIN 14 CALENDAR DAYS FROM THE LAST LAND-DISTURBING ACTIVITY. REFER TO TABLE 1) GROUND STABILIZATION. 11. THE ANGLE FOR GRADED SLOPES AND FILLS SHALL BE NO GREATER THAN THE ANGLE THAT CAN BE RETAINED BY VEGETATIVE COVER OR OTHER ADEQUATE EROSION-CONTROL DEVICES OR STRUCTURES. IN ANY EVENT, SLOPES LEFT EXPOSED WILL, WITHIN 21 CALENDAR DAYS OF COMPLETION OF ANY PHASE OF GRADING, BE PLANTED OR OTHERWISE PROVIDED WITH TEMPORARY OR PERMANENT GROUND COVER, DEVICES, OR STRUCTURES SUFFICIENT TO RESTRAIN EROSION. 12. ALL MATERIALS REQUIRED CONSTRUCTION OF SEDIMENTATION AND EROSION CONTROL MEASURES, SHALL BE AVAILABLE ON SITE BEFORE ANY LAND DISTURBING ACTIVITY IS BEGUN. 14. STAGING AREAS AND MATERIAL STOCKPILES FOR THIS PROJECT WILL BE ENCOMPASSED -BY SILT FENCE EXCEPT FOR THE POINTS OF ACCESS TO THE STOCKPILE AREA. 15. THIS PROJECT DOES NOT IMPACT TROUT WATERS. 16. CONSTRUCTION SEQUENCE: 1. OBTAIN AND MAINTAIN ON SITE THE LAND-DISTURBING PERMIT FROM NCDENR. 2. CONTACT THE STATE INSPECTOR (704-663-1699) TO SCHEDULE AN ON-SITE PRE-CONSTRUCTION CONFERENCE TO DISCUSS EROSION CONTROL MEASURES. 3. INSTALL SILT FENCE, SILT FENCE STONE OUTLETS, WATTLES AND CONSTRUCTION ENTRANCES AS SHOWN ON PLANS, PRIOR TO ANY SITE DISTURBANCE ACTIVITIES (CLEARING, GRUBBING, GRADING, OR EXCAVATION). 4. CONTACT THE INSPECTOR (704-663-1699) FOR AN ON-SITE INSPECTION OF THE INSTALLED SILT FENCE. 5. AS ACCESS PROGRESSES ALOR G LORGER ROUTES, INSTALL WATER BARS AS INDICAT ON THE PLANS. I 6. INSPECT ALL EROSION CONTROL DEVICES AT WEEKLY INTERVALS AND AFTER EVERY RAINFALL EXCEEDING 1/2" TO VERIFY THAT THEY ARE FUNCTIONING PROPERLY. ANY ACCUMULATED SEDIMENT SHALL BE REMOVED AND PLACED IN A DESIGNATED SPOIL DISPOSAL AREA APPROVED BY THE INSPECTOR. CONDUCT PERIODIC INSPECTIONS OF ALL EROSION AND SEDIMENTATION CONTROLS AND MAKE ANY REPAIRS OR MODIFICATIONS NECESSARY TO ASSURE CONTINUED EFFECTIVE OPERATION OF EACH DEVICE. 7. BEGIN CLEARING, GRUBBING, AND CRANE PAD GRADING OF THE POLE/TOWER SITES. 8. NOTE: IT IS ANTICIPATED THAT EACH ACCESS AREA WILL BE ACCESSED FOUR (4) TIMES DURING CONSTRUCTION, ALL DISTURBED AREAS SHALL BE SEEDED AND MULCHED AFTER EACH ACCESS. TEMPORARY SEEDING FIRST THREE (3) AND PERMANENT SEEDING WHEN PROJECT IS COMPLETE. 9.
